Myth 6: Leads are Company Specific
Many lead companies indicate to consumers that their mlm email leads are company specific. For example a website has a popup window if someone is interested in a earning money part time and they turn around and sell you the leads because they are interested in SFI (Six Figure Marketing) a popular home business opportunity on the internet. Does that mean its company specific? No where does it say that person who filled out the form and became a lead they were interested in that specific company.
Myth 7: Millions of people are looking for a home business
There are not millions of people looking for a home business. There are thousands everyday but not millions. If a lead company tells you that....they are stretching the truth just a bit.
Now that you know what NOT to look for: Here is a summary of how to be successful with your mlm email lead:
1. The quality of the lead source is only one factor...important but not the only thing to consider. You as a contributor are just as important. You are the determiner of the real success with any lead source. That's why peoples experiences can vary so much.
2. Success with leads is mostly about numbers, time, & "your" effort. Sufficient numbers, followed consistently over time (minimum of 3-6 months), & applying a disciplined method of follow-up emails will show results with most any lead source and a very good autoresponder. 3. A quality generic lead source is a good thing (must be pre-qualified, 48 hrs old or less, non-shared, & exclusive to warrant quality label). Company specific leads are even a better option. Generating quality leads yourself is the best way. Doing all 3 in unison is the best campaign you can have to be successful. Everything else is a waste.
In conclusion, using the techniques and advice described above, your mlm email lead campaign can bring the fruits of success, with a good follow-up program in place, a reliable autoresponder, personal perseverance, and avoiding the lead companies that offer more "fluff" and "flash" than real, fresh, responsive leads.
